Mr. Speaker, Bill C-6 on reproductive technologies passed in the last Parliament and was represented to include a comprehensive ban on human cloning. However, at the same time Canadian representatives before the United Nations were supporting a resolution for only a partial ban, which would permit a form of human cloning called somatic cell nuclear transfer, otherwise known as therapeutic cloning.
Will the Minister of Health reaffirm to the House and to all Canadians that our law is and will continue to be a comprehensive ban on human cloning by all forms and techniques, including therapeutic cloning?
